Local Government Legislation and Statute Law

Description: An introduction to the Saskatchewan legislation relevant to municipal government processes, procedures and authority. Topics include case law, statute law, contracts, preparation and interpretation of bylaws, interpretation of statutes, and detailed Study of Government of Saskatchewan Acts governing rural, urban and northern municipalities.
